Why does my loop stop after the first iteration?

Hi everyone! I am trying to generate a sample (either a 0 or 1) with certain probability, and then update a Mean formula and Variance formula, both of which are recursive. I will keep generating samples and keep updating the formulas until this condition is met:
if (n>10) && ((Mn_A(A,n)-2*sqrt(Vn_A(A,n)/n)>.05) || (Mn_A(A,n)+2*sqrt(Vn_A(A,n)/n) < 0.5))
disp(['95% confidence interval achieved for A with N = ' num2str(n) ' and width = ' num2str(WidthA)])
break
end
I am getting an error however. It goes through the loop on the n=1 iteration with no problem, but on n=2, I get this error:
Not enough input arguments.
Error in ee497ca2_1>Mn_A (line 14)
if n == 0
Error in ee497ca2_1>Mn_A (line 19)
r = (Mn_A(n-1) + (x1 - Mn_A(n-1)))/n;
Error in ee497ca2_1 (line 4)
Mn_A(A,n)
I think I am missing something on how recursion works, but I am not sure. Here is the whole code below. Thank you!
samples = 500;
for n = 1:samples
A = randsrc(1,1,[0,1;0.49,0.51]);
Mn_A(A,n)
Vn_A(A,n)
ConfidenceInterval_Min_A = Mn_A(A,n) - 2*sqrt(Vn_A(A,n)/n);
ConfidenceInterval_Max_A = Mn_A(A,n) + 2*sqrt(Vn_A(A,n)/n);
WidthA = ConfidenceInterval_Max_A - ConfidenceInterval_Min_A;
if (n>10) && ((Mn_A(A,n)-2*sqrt(Vn_A(A,n)/n)>.05) || (Mn_A(A,n)+2*sqrt(Vn_A(A,n)/n) < 0.5))
disp(['95% confidence interval achieved for A with N = ' num2str(n) ' and width = ' num2str(WidthA)])
break
end
end
function r = Mn_A(x1,n)
if n == 0
r = 0;
elseif n == 1
r = x1;
else
r = (Mn_A(n-1) + (x1 - Mn_A(n-1)))/n;
end
end
function q = Vn_A(x1,n)
if n == 0
q = 0;
elseif n == 1
q = 0;
else
q = Vn_A(n-1) - Vn_A(n-1)/(n-1) + ((x1-Mn_A(n-1))^2)/n;
end
end

Mn_A takes 2 input arguments, x1 and n:
function r = Mn_A(x1,n)
But later in the function Mn_A, you call Mn_A with one input:
r = (Mn_A(n-1) + (x1 - Mn_A(n-1)))/n;
% ^^^ ^^^ one input each time
When Mn_A is called with one input, it has an error on its first line:
function r = Mn_A(x1,n) % if only x1 is given, n is undefined, so
if n == 0 % there's an error trying to refer to n here
(Same for Vn_A.)
